Oluwo Mourns the Passing of Chief Oluremi Atanda (OFR), Ẹkẹta of Iwoland

The Oluwo of Iwoland, Oba Adewale Akanbi, expressed deep sorrow over the demise of Chief Oluremi Atanda, known as Ẹkẹta of Iwoland.

Chief Oluremi Atanda, a distinguished academic luminary and a beacon of merit for Iwoland, breathed his last, leaving behind a legacy of service and dedication.

Throughout his illustrious life, Chief Oluremi Atanda exemplified patriotism and commitment to Iwoland. As the immediate past President of the Iwo Board of Trustees (IBOT), his leadership was instrumental in shaping the trajectory of Iwo’s development.

Oluwo extended condolences to Chief Atanda’s bereaved family and the entire Iwoland community. Recognizing the irreplaceable void left by his passing, Ọba Adéwálé Akanbi expressed optimism about the ability of Chief Atanda’s children to carry on his noble legacy.

In recognition of his global impact, Chief Atanda’s contributions extended beyond Nigeria’s borders. As a world-renowned Geneticist and Plant Breeder, he served as the World Coordinator of Cocoa Geneticists and Breeders from 1975 to 1977, leaving an indelible mark on agricultural science.

Chief Oluremi Atanda was not only a distinguished scientist but also a recipient of Nigeria’s Order of the Federal Republic (OFR), a testament to his significant contributions to the nation’s advancement.
